Comparing Sudan with St. Louis, Missouri

Compare Climate information for Sudan and St. Louis, Missouri

Is Sudan warmer or hotter than St. Louis, Missouri?

On average across the year, yes, Sudan is hotter than St. Louis, Missouri . Sudan has an average temperature of 30°C/86°F and St. Louis, Missouri has an average temperature of 15°C/59°F.

Sudan's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 41°C/106°F, which is hotter than St. Louis, Missouri's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 33°C/91°F).

Is Sudan colder or cooler than St. Louis, Missouri?

On average across the year, no, Sudan is not colder than St. Louis, Missouri . Sudan has an average minimum temperature of 23°C/73°F and St. Louis, Missouri has an average minimum temperature of 9°C/48°F.



Sudan's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of 16°C/61°F, which is not colder than St. Louis, Missouri's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of -4°C/25°F).

Does Sudan have more rain than St. Louis, Missouri?

On average across the year, no, Sudan has less rain than St. Louis, Missouri. Sudan has an average annual rainfall of 96mm and St. Louis, Missouri has an average annual rainfall of 1256mm.

Sudan's wettest month is March, with an average monthly rainfall of 17mm, which is drier than St. Louis, Missouri's wettest month (April, with an average monthly rainfall of 172mm).
